Abstract:
Dissolution of the γ′ phase in a PM superalloy Astroloy was studied at equilibrium and under rapid heating. The ‘solvus’ temperature of primary and secondary γ′ precipitates was determined experimentally. The most prominent feature concerns the large departure from equilibrium for the dissolution of the γ′ precipitates during rapid heating and this departure depends on the initial size of the precipitates. A model for γ′ dissolution during fast thermal cycling is proposed.
